What Makes a Script Work on Aged Leads?

A good script does three things fast:

  1. Builds curiosity
  2. References their past request
  3. Pivots into a helpful tone—not a pitch

Most aged leads forgot they filled out a form. Your job is to remind them without sounding robotic or salesy.


Universal Aged Lead Script (Any Vertical)

“Hi [Name], this is [Your Name]. You had checked out some info about [product] a little while back. Just wanted to see—did you get that handled, or are you still open to a better option?”

Why it works:

  • Neutral tone (not pushy)
  • Leaves space for them to re-engage
  • Transitions easily into your value

Use this framework for any industry, then adapt to your niche.


Final Expense / Life Insurance Script

“Hi [Name], I saw you’d looked into coverage for final expenses. Just circling back—did you already find a policy, or are you still looking at affordable options?”

Follow-up questions:

  • “Do you know how much coverage you were hoping for?”
  • “Have you had a chance to look at $10K–$25K plans yet?”

Keep it soft. Most buyers are seniors or caretakers. Lead with help, not hard close.

Mortgage / Refinance Script

“Hey [Name], this is [Your Name]—you’d checked out mortgage refinance options a while back. Just curious—did you lock in a lower rate, or still exploring better terms?”

Follow-up:

  • “What rate were you hoping to beat?”
  • “Are you still in the same property?”

Let them talk. Many are waiting for better rates or just didn’t like the first pitch they got.


Solar Lead Script

“Hi [Name], I saw you’d requested solar info a while back—still looking to cut down your electric bill, or did you already go solar?”

Follow-up:

  • “What’s your average monthly utility bill?”
  • “Do you remember which companies gave you quotes?”

The goal: remind them of pain (electric bill) and reset timing.


Tax Debt Script

“Hey [Name], this is [Your Name] following up—you’d reached out about IRS or state tax relief a while back. Did you ever find help, or still dealing with it?”

Follow-up:

  • “Roughly how much are you looking to resolve?”
  • “Have you spoken to any professionals yet?”

Be calm and professional—this is a financial pain call, not a sales pitch.


Credit Repair Script

“Hi [Name], you’d looked into improving your credit profile a while back. Did you already get it handled, or still trying to boost your score?”

Follow-up:

  • “What’s your current goal—buy a house, clean up old debt, something else?”
  • “Have you checked your latest report?”

The more personal you make it, the more they open up.


Tips to Deliver Scripts That Actually Convert

  • Use your name + their name early
  • Avoid reading—memorize the opening and make it natural
  • Use “just curious” or “still looking” language
  • Have two follow-ups ready
  • Close with value, not pressure

Scripts are a tool—not a crutch. Say it like you mean it.
